New diamond jewelry sales report available

Two Degrees Freedom, a jewelry-industry market research firm, has just released its newly completed Diamond Jewelry Report 2003.

The 48-page report provides a summary of the U.S. diamond jewelry market for 2003, including market size, detailed breakdowns by type of piece, consumer demographics, and more. Sample consumer segments that have been defined include age, income, marital status, presence of children, and more. The report also outlines lifestyle preferences as well as market size and potential marketing opportunities. Appendices include a series of data tables of useful market statistics.

The report was compiled using an ongoing online study of jewelry consumers in the United States. It retails for $995, and is available through the JCK Research and Stock Art Store on Yahoo! shopping.
